Job Description:
The Process Engineering Superintendent provides process engineering and optimization support to the refinery via technical leadership to a team of process engineers. The role also ensures that technical resources are allocated and prioritized appropriately.
In this role you will (be):
Provide Support to Current Operations:
- Manage process changes required to accommodate process equipment maintenance
- Ensure equipment and process are supervised and trouble-shooting expertise is provided.
- Ensure that the technical guidance required for proper target setting is available daily
- Ensure that equipment performance is being reflected in the optimization targets.
- Understand, monitor, and manage unit heat and material balances.
- Leading all aspects of catalyst performance monitoring and management.
- Ensure consistency in process of technical evaluations, reviews, reporting etc.
- Participate in incident investigations
- Manage resourcing, together with Process Safety, for HAZOP/LOPA studies
- Provide technical support and leadership on product quality issues and find opportunities for improvements
- Provide technical ownership of commercial contracts as applicable
- Ensure regular plant tests are conducted to maintain accurate models and identify asset performance deterioration.
- Support TAR planning and execution via allocation of resources and unit scope definition.
- Ensure cover is provided to support current operations
- Ensure process engineering expertise is available to support the business goals of the Refinery.
- Ensure participation in the refinery process technology networks
- Maintain current knowledge of technology specialty
- Support the innovation process in the business unit by identifying and initiating growth and innovation projects.
- Ensure team provides technical feedback into Regulatory and Sustaining Projects as requested.
- Provide management administration to team members.
- In conjunction with the other Superintendents, generate, maintain and complete a succession and development plan for the engineering team
- Provide leadership and coaching to PE team, in both technical and work prioritization aspects
- Work closely with Operations Superintendents to ensure that process engineering support needs are being met
- Managing the accountabilities' delivery of CMS contractors
- Responsible for bottom-up build of variable cost budget including energy costs
- Support incident management as a member of the Incident Management Team (IMT)
What you'll need to be successful:
- Bachelor's Degree (preferably Masters Degree) or equivalent experience in Chemical Engineering required.
- Demonstrated ability to work in multi-functional teams with excellent interpersonal communication skills.
- 10 years of proven experience in a refining or manufacturing environment preferred.
- The ability to deliver technical solutions that improve on stream availability eliminates failures and optimizes the refinery's assets.
- Recognized technical expertise in a refining process technology area or unit operations.
- Understanding of the manufacturing process including economics, commercial awareness, optimization opportunity identification and proper use of technology
- Experience managing technical engineering teams in a refinery or chemical plant preferred.

AI for Science is a new global team in Microsoft Research focusing on the opportunity to transform scientific modelling and discovery through large-scale deep learning. We aim to advance this frontier and to drive real-world impact at a global scale. The AI for Science team encompasses multiple disciplines across machine learning, engineering, and the natural sciences and spans several sites in Europe.
The field of machine learning has evolved significantly in recent years, with many of the most impactful contributions coming from larger teams of people collaborating closely on well-defined and challenging goals. Furthermore, AI for Science in particular requires a combination of machine learning, engineering, and natural sciences, which again emphasises the importance of collaboration and teamwork.
We are seeking a highly motivated and experienced Senior RSDE with expertise in software engineering and distributed systems. The ideal candidate will have a deep understanding of distributed computing and be proficient in the design, planning, and implementation of tools and technology to support AI-driven scientific research.
